Grammy-nominated cellist Tina Guo is redefining classical music with a headbanging twist 🤘. Blending the elegance of Bach with the raw energy of heavy metal and cinematic scores, she’s become a global sensation—performing everywhere from the Pirates of the Caribbean soundtrack to Germany’s legendary Wacken Open Air festival.
Now, Guo is returning to the Chinese mainland, where her musical journey began. 🌏 "Music is my universal language," she shared in a recent interview, reflecting on her cross-genre appeal. Her upcoming tour promises electrifying mashups—think Metallica riffs meets traditional Chinese melodies 🎶—that resonate with Gen Z and millennials alike.
